Explore registries →The Corrona Research Foundation (CRF) is an independent, not for profit private foundation. The CRF has access to the deep longitudinal data on patients with rheumatoid arthritis which has been collected by more than 700 rheumatologists in 42 states. These data are derived from approximately 460,000 individual patient visits over a 25+ year span and contain the largest observational database collecting data from both physicians and patients with rheumatic diseases with simultaneous data at the time of clinical encounter.

Investigators across institutions submit two-paragraph letters of intent year-round. Approved proposals advance to full review by the Clinical Investigators Committee with biostatistics support from CRF.
